When operating fence and post tools, appropriate personal protective equipment is essential. Safety goggles protect against flying debris when drilling or driving posts, whilst heavy-duty work gloves provide grip and protect hands from splinters and sharp edges. Steel toe-capped boots offer protection should heavy posts or tools be dropped, and ear defenders are recommended when operating higher-powered equipment for extended periods.
The Health and Safety Executive (HSE) provides comprehensive guidance on safe working practices for construction and landscaping activities. Users should assess site conditions before beginning work, checking for underground utilities before drilling or augering, and ensuring stable footing when operating powered equipment. Battery-powered tools should be used with genuine Einhell Power X-Change batteries and chargers to maintain safety certifications and optimal performance.

Are Einhell Power X-Change batteries interchangeable across their entire range?
Yes, the Power X-Change system is designed for complete battery interchangeability across all Einhell cordless tools. A single battery collection can power garden tools, power tools, and fence equipment, making this system highly cost-effective for users who own multiple Einhell cordless products. Batteries are available in various capacities to suit different runtime requirements.
